In India, health authorities have taken swift action by closing schools, offices, and public transport while implementing extensive testing measures. These efforts are taken in response to the outbreak of the Nipah virus that has killed two people.   It is concerning that this virus, with a mortality rate as high as three out of every four infected...Read more

The new coronavirus was declared a global emergency (a Public Health Emergency of International Concern – PHEIC) during the second meeting of the Emergency Committee convened by WHO Director-General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us on 30 January. "The main reason for this declaration is not what is happening in China but what is happening in other...Read more
